CAF African Women’s Championship Kicks Off

Amidst little fanfare, the sixth edition of the CAF African Women’s Championship kicked off this past weekend in Malabo, Equatorial Guinea. Backed by a ferocious home support, Equatorial Guinea pulled off what must surely be the upset of the tournament so far, by beating perennial powerhouse, Cameroon 1-0. In the other Group A match, Mali slumped to a 0-1 defeat against Congo.

Nigeria, reigning champs

In Group B, the so-called ‘group of death,’ arch-rivals — five-times defending champions the Falcons of Nigeria and Ghana’s Black Queens played to a 1-1 stalemate. In a later kickoff, South Africa’s Bayana Bayana took advantage of the earlier lackluster result by the “Big Two” to see off the weakest team of the group Tunisia with a 2-1 victory in Bata, the second host city.
